What Players Should Expect
The 2026 game-show experience prioritizes accessibility without sacrificing entertainment value. Players can participate from smartphones during commutes, from home on computers with better visuals, or in person at casino properties with synchronized community viewing. Minimum bets remain competitive with traditional live casino products, typically ranging from one to five dollars, with maximum bet limits extending to several hundred dollars during peak shows.
